Descrizione Del Lavoro

JAS is an international, non-asset-based supply chain services and solutions company. Our services include air and ocean freight forwarding, contract logistics, customs brokerage, distribution, inbound logistics, truckload brokerage and other supply chain management services, including consulting, the coordination of purchase orders and customized management services.

We are looking for an import specialist for our Branch in Fiumicino (RM).

The role of the import specialist is to process and handle air and ocean import shipments for our customers, ensuring the highest quality standards and providing service solutions that meet or exceed our customer’s requirements. An import specialist may also oversee the Customs House Brokerage (CHB) process and ensure compliance with laws and regulations, as well as JAS Forwarding operating procedures. This position may be responsible for the completion of all custom house broker transactions and other government agency regulations in a timely manner.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Prepare, review and process appropriate documents (i.e. customers classification, commercials invoices, etc.) ensuring files contain all necessary copies, are accurate and in the proper sequence
  • Process customs entries and check customs release details to ensure any discrepancies are handled promptly and accurately
  • Receive and track customer bookings/shipments, update client of shipment status/delays, dispatch for delivery, collect proof of delivery (POD), cost and invoice all files
  • Comply with all company business process guidelines
  • Bill/Invoice each file to the respective customers paying close attention to payment terms for the responsible party
  • Resolve and reconcile incorrect payables by working with vendors and overseas offices
  • Provide accurate job costing forecast ensuring all payables, receivables and accruals are set and properly managed per company rules and guidelines
  • Provide responsive customer service
  • Dispatch freight for delivery, maintain communication with trucker throughout delivery

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Excellent organizational skills
  • Excellent Communication skill
  • Flexibility
  • Strong computer skills including Microsoft Office suite
  • Detail oriented
  • Able to work in a team and independently

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• High School Diploma
  • Minimum 2 years experience in imports or combination of education and expertise required
  • Experience and knowledge regarding import entry procedures, compliance, rules and regulations preferred
  • Knowledge of First Port of Arrival (FPOA) entry processes is preferred
  • English speaking / writing.

Descrizione Del Lavoro

Per importante realtà del settore largo consumo, sono alla ricerca di una Import Manager.

Richiesti pregressa esperienza nel ruolo e inglese fluente, fondamentale la conoscenza di tutte le attività relative allo sdoganamento.

Offriamo contratto iniziale di 12 mesi, finalizzato all'assunzione

Responsibilities

La figura si occuperà di gestire e coordinare i flussi di acquisto, vendita e logistica, con particolare attenzione alla gestione delle attività di sdoganamento, acquisti, vendite e gestione delle problematiche connesse alla merce in arrivo o in partenza.

Responsabilità principali :

  • Sdoganamento Inbound DAP :
  • Gestione dei container provenienti dalla Cina e / o via camion / treno, incluse comunicazioni con spedizionieri, invio istruzioni e risoluzione problematiche doganali
  • Controllo delle bolle doganali e delle fatture passive handling container (spedizionieri)
  • Gestione dell'autofattura (preparazione documenti, invio a spedizionieri, registrazione su SAP)
  • Coordinamento con il magazzino per le consegne
  • Sdoganamento piccole spedizioni tramite FEDEX / UPS o altri per campioni, UK e CH
  • Gestione consegna container “dedicati” ai clienti

Acquisti :

  • Contatto con il Business Unit (BU) per emissione ordini di acquisto, invio merce al magazzino e coordinamento delle consegne
  • Verifica con BU e HQ per le rilavorazioni della merce e gestione delle istruzioni per la lavorazione
  • Coordinamento con il magazzino per la gestione delle lavorazioni (invio materiale e PWT con istruzioni)
  • Gestione problematiche merce (colli danneggiati, merce mancante o non conforme)
  • Controllo e archiviazione del pre-shipment report per merce in arrivo
  • Inserimento ordini Marketing e After Sales
  • Forecast supportato dal team Sales
  • Controllo fatture magazzino
  • Vendite :

  • Inserimento ordini a sistema delle BU, invio conferma ordine e fattura alla merce spedita
  • Preparazione documenti per lo sdoganamento della merce destinata a UK e CH
  • Varie :

  • Gestione dell'inventario, RAEE e ADR
  • Your Profile

    Requisiti :

  • Esperienza pregressa in ruoli simili nel settore acquisti, logistica o supply chain nel settore del largo consumo presso multinazionali
  • Conoscenza delle procedure doganali e dei processi di sdoganamento
  • Preferibile conoscenza di SAP HANA e pacchetto Office
  • Offriamo :

  • Contratto iniziale di 12 mesi
  • Range economico : 40.000€-45.000€
  • Smart Working : 1 giorno a settimana
  • Luogo di lavoro : Milano Sud
